About the Opportunity
Supporting the Program Director SUBSAFE, the SUBSAFE Program Improvement Manager is responsible for driving enhanced performance of the ASC SUBSAFE Program and uplift of capability to support existing and future programs.
With operational efficiency and compliance focus, this role will deliver continuous improvement projects, develop and deliver personnel training programs for ASC and the SUBSAFE Supply Chain. This is to ensure that all stakeholders are suitably qualified and experienced and that our Systems, Tools and Process are suitable and operational for all SUBSAFE related work scope.
Full time permanent position-based form either Henderson, WA or Osborne, SA.
Responsibilities
- Develop the SUBSAFE Improvement Program across Technical Systems and Standards Management, Compliance, Process and Change Management
- Identify potential risks to SUSBAFE Program Compliance and develop mitigation strategies for these, including developing programs and initiatives which address concerns proactively
- Manage and report on SUBSAFE Program performance ensuring compliance and performance findings are addressed, resources are optimized, and continuous improvement is embedded
- Lead and manage projects aimed at improving submarine operations, including process optimization, cost reduction, and performance enhancement while maintaining a compliance focus
- Provide training and support to staff on new processes and technologies as it they relate to the SUBSAFE program
- Identify and integrate new technologies and innovative solutions to enhance SUBSAFE program application and compliance

About ASC
ASC has served as Australia's submarine builder and sustainer for over 35 years. ASC built the Collins Class submarines and now sustains the fleet in Osborne, South Australia and in Henderson, Western Australia. Supported by its predominantly Australian supply chain and a highly skilled workforce, we deliver submarine capability and availability to the Royal Australian Navy.
